There was a school in a certain city that was considered almost hopeless.  What was needed was a strict disciplinarian. Shake it down to its core.  Get the kids straightened up. They needed someone real tough to come in; no nonsense. There was a man that fit the order for the job out in Los Angeles.  He was known as one who could whip even the most undisciplined schools into order.  He had a legendary reputation which soon spread throughout the school on the notice that he was coming.

The first week he was there he came to a classroom and asked the teacher if a certain student was in the class.  When he was told yes he demanded the student stand up.

Reluctantly and very much scared the boy stood up.

“Young man where you at the grocery store across the street yesterday after school?”

“Uh…uh…yeah.?”

The room got tense.  Everyone was waiting for this new top dog to unleash on this poor kid.

“Did you help an old woman with her grocery bags?”

“Uh…yeah”

The big bad new sheriff in town walked straight to the boy.

“Young man I want to commend you.  We need more young men like you doing positive things.  Good job.  Keep it up!  You ever need anything you come to my office, anytime.  I mean it, anytime”…and he walked out.

This new principal told the entire faculty that the only way to turn the school around was to uplift these kids in their good deeds as much as possible.  Give them self worth.  They need to be affirmed when they do good.

 When we were younger we embraced the concept that the sky is the limit.  We dreamed big.  We dreamed and visualized the career, marriage, family, and the home we were going to create.  We believed we had a strong voice, that we can make a difference.  We envisioned ourselves on top.

 

What happened?

Life happened.

Reality of bills and taxes.  We experience setbacks and disappointments in relationships and work.  We have painful losses of family and/or friends.  We deal with putdowns that confirm our fears.  Fear that we are limited in what we can achieve, in who we are.

We compromise, rationalize and justify, to ourselves, being less than we are called to be.  And we accept it.  It becomes our norm. Keeping close to the vest so not to be burned again. Sometimes enough to survive; forgetting to LIVE.  Those earlier aspirations – stolen? Destroyed?…..  No, just misplaced.
